Output 91dece1f41cadc645058870dc33d55cdec11a7b1e19c47d1df4c1e301f33963a:25

value
10788858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b9fdf6f08a335d47f28afeb81d407e1e10a1ca OP_EQUAL
address
3L5eZ4ByojHxeeenpX4Qe8bFGzvEiyHd8n
transaction
91dece1f41cadc645058870dc33d55cdec11a7b1e19c47d1df4c1e301f33963a
confirmations
157101
spent
true